Our verdict is Uncertain significance. Variant got 1 ACMG points: 2P and 1B. PM2BP4

The NM_001388419.1(KALRN):​c.3368T>C​(p.Leu1123Ser)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a conserved nucleotide. The variant was absent in control chromosomes in GnomAD project.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★).

KALRN (HGNC:4814): (kalirin RhoGEF kinase) Huntington's disease (HD), a neurodegenerative disorder characterized by loss of striatal neurons, is caused by an expansion of a polyglutamine tract in the HD protein huntingtin. This gene encodes a protein that interacts with the huntingtin-associated protein 1, which is a huntingtin binding protein that may function in vesicle trafficking. [provided by RefSeq, Apr 2016]

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itterclinical testingAmbry GeneticsSep 16, 2021The c.3362T>C (p.L1121S) alteration is located in exon 20 (coding exon 20) of the KALRN gene. This alteration results from a T to C substitution at nucleotide position 3362, causing the leucine (L) at amino acid position 1121 to be replaced by a serine (S).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. -
